    In short, the Philopappos Monument is an ancient Greek mausoleum dedicated to a prince, Epiphanes Philopappos, from the Kingdom of Commagene (a small kingdom somewhere in the Middle East). Located on Mouseion Hill in Athens. It is a nice walk especially at sunset.

    📍 The Filopappos Monument is an ancient Greek monument located on top of a hill in Athens, Greece. It was built in 114-116 AD in honor of Gaius Julius Antiochus Epiphanes Philopappos. 👁️👁️ It is famous for its stunning views of the Acropolis and the city of Athens. 🚶 To reach the Philopappos Monument, you can take a leisurely walk up the hill from the Acropolis or Monastiraki area. Alternatively, you can take the metro to the Acropolis station and then walk up the hill from there. Once you reach the monument, you can explore the surrounding park and take in the stunning views of the city. 📌 RECOMMENDATION: If you're planning to visit the Philopappos Monument in the evening, it's recommended to go earlier in the afternoon to ensure you have enough daylight to explore the park. There are no lights in the park, so it can be quite dark at night.

    The Hill and Monument of Filopappou in Athens: Filopappou (or Philopappou) Hill is a green area to the southwest of the Acropolis. It is a favorite promenade of the Athenians and there you can have great views of the Acropolis, the whole city of Athens and the Aegean Sea that surrounds Attica. You can access the trail via multiple points and it takes about 15 minutes to get to the monument. Background: In 115 AD, a monument dedicated to the exiled Roman Prince Gaius Julius Antichus Philopappos of Commagene (a region in ancient Armenia) was erected on top of the hill. After his exile, Philopappos was settled in Athens, became an Athenian citizen and held religious and civil offices. He was considered a great benefactor and was highly esteemed by the residents. The grave monument of Philopappos was constructed of marble from Mount Pentelikon, near Athens, and Mount Imittos, to the southeast of Athens.
